<p><strong>Changes in Patent Law after Enactment of the &#8220;America Invents Act.&#8221;</strong></p>
<p>The Leahy-Smith &#8220;America Invents Act&#8221; (AIA) was passed by Congress and signed into law by President Obama on September 16,011.</p>
<p>This presentation will provide an overview of these major changes to U.S. patent law and how those changes affect patent protection for your inventions.  It is intended to answer the question &#8220;What do these patent law changes mean for you and what do you need to know?&#8221;</p>
<p>Topics will include first-to-file versus first-to-invent, micro-entities, opposition procedures, and others.</p>
<p>This presentation will be given by Martin M. Kilbane and David A. Resser of Pearne &amp; Gordon LLP.</p>

<p align="justify"> The CTSC thanks Donald W. Jacobsen for his many years of dedication and service.  Don provided leadership as the President of CTSC from 2004 though 2006. Through his interest in students&#8217; education and his efforts, the Cleveland Clinic has sponsored numerous scholarships and has served as a sponsor for several CTSC Annual Scholarship and Achievement Awards Events.</p>
<p align="justify">Don has been an active member of the Cleveland Section of the American Chemical Society, which is a member of the CTSC.  His contributions to his profession, to the Council, and to educating students will be missed; however we would like to wish Don and his family the best of times during his retirement.</p>

<p><strong>ASM Cleveland Chapter Symposia – April 27, 2011 – Mark your Calendars</strong></p>
<p>This year&#8217;s Cleveland Chapter Symposium will be on the topic of Corrosion.  The event will take place on <strong>Wednesday, April 27<sup>th</sup> </strong>and will be held at the <a href="http://www.oai.org/">Ohio Aerospace Institute</a>.  There will be six exciting speakers (see below) as well as a discussion of the ASM International Corrosion Analysis Network.  There will be an opportunity for companies to set up booths and displays, interested parties should contact <a href="mailto:bradley.a.lerch@nasa.gov?subject=Cleveland%20Chapter%20Symposia%20Inquiry">Brad Lerch</a>.</p>
<p><strong>SPEAKERS: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Joe Payer – Overview of corrosion and discussion of the new University of Akron Corrosion Department</li>
<li>Jim Smialek – High Temperature Oxidation and Corrosion</li>
<li>Brenda Trautman – Corrosion Issues for Plumbing Fixtures</li>
<li>Colin Drummond – Bio-corrosion Issues for Implants</li>
<li>Matt Apanius – Corrosion in the Electronics Industry</li>
<li>Dave Bowman and Brenda Little – Duluth Harbor Corrosion Issue</li>
<li>Scott Flowers &#8211; ASMI Corrosion Analysis Network</li>
</ul>

<p>ASQ Section 0814 Elyria/Lorain is proudly participating in the 2010 Cleveland Walk Now for Autism Speaks to be held on September 26, 2010 in Voinovich Park, Cleveland.</p>
<p>Walk Now for Autism Speaks is the largest fund raising event held by Autism Speaks. Powered by volunteers and families with loved ones on the autism spectrum, this successful grassroots fundraising effort not only generates vital funds for autism research but also raises awareness about the increasing prevalence of autism and the need for increased research funding to combat this complex disorder.</p>
